its not fluid copper, but acts as fluid because of really high pressure its having against armour plate when going innit in high speed. same thing bit with sabot rounds fired in test shots. (aluminium against something cant remember) the metal flows in metal. metals acts like they were fluid/melt even when they werent, and just because of high pressure.

there been tests done with heat ammo, cuttin cone in several pieces, shot on water and then extracted, to see if they melt together. didnt.

there aint so much to go big boom in plane. not fuel can do such huge boom when its still in fuel tank and not perfectly mixed in huge area with air. fuel tank makes more likely buff, not a real explosion. sure it can rip plane in parts but thats just cause of huge amounts of gasses created but not going with high speed. few 10 meters per sec bout maxium.

also, oxy bottle doesnt make huge boom eighter, to explanate those huge booms they make, pressure is going from oxy bottle to every direction and is reduces really quickly in air. in compressed areas oxy bottle booms are different things. and oxy bottles aint that big in planes as well.

and ammo for guns.
ammo for guns would not go boom easily when they are in wings and fuselage takes the hits.
also, if ammo cooks off, it means the cases of ammo would most likely fly off as they are much lighter weight whan the bullets/projectiles. and as ammo isnt in the breech of the gun it means the pressure can spread everywhere and thus not pushing the projectiles in fast speeds like when fired from the gun.

also, projectiles detonators had safetys to prevent them to explode in their own time. some or most of them needed the fast spinning action made by riflin to get rid of the safetys made inside the detonator.
